Tokyo is 16 hours ahead of Phoenix, where Phoenix Sky Harbour International Airport is located. Tokyo follows the UTC+9 timezone.
To avoid rushing for your PHX to Tokyo flight, allow plenty of time for things like check-in and baggage drop. Turning up two hours before international departures and an hour before domestic flights is the general travel rule.
Planning to travel during a peak period like public or school holidays? Expect longer queues at security and check-in. To be on the safe side, arrive up to four hours before international flights and two hours before domestic departures.

The journey from central Phoenix to PHX takes about 35 minutes by public transport. If you drive, ride-share or get a cab, you'll cover the 6 kilometres in 10 minutes or so, depending on traffic conditions.

Airports in Tokyo
Haneda Airport (HND)
The distance from Haneda Airport (HND) to central Tokyo is roughly 16 kilometres. It takes around 15 minutes to reach the centre driving.

Narita International Airport (NRT)
Narita International Airport (NRT) is about 64 kilometres from central Tokyo. After your flight from Phoenix Sky Harbour International Airport to Tokyo, it'll take you around 1 hour to get to the heart of the city in a ride-share or cab.

Tokyo has loads to offer, but there are so many other corners of Japan just waiting to be explored. About 402 kilometres west of Tokyo, a visit to Osaka will keep you on the move. Start with leading attractions like Osaka Castle, Dotonbori and Universal Studios Japan.
Around 257 kilometres west of Tokyo, Nagoya is another favourite stop in Japan. Start your sightseeing at Nagoya Castle, Atsuta Shrine and Osu Kannon Temple.
